Среда, 16.07.2025, 12:51
Приветствую Вас Гость | RSS
Главная | Каталог статей | Регистрация | Вход
Меню сайта
Категории каталога
Разное [5]
Различные темы по программированию
Пакет SWT [4]
Практикуемся в написании оконных приложений на Java
Среды разработки, компиляторы и т.п [3]
Сравнения, описания, плюсы и минусы сред разработки. Сравнение компиляторов.
Java [8]
Объектно-ориентированные соображения.
Си++ [19]
Коротко и ясно
Ассемблер [6]
Машинные коды, побитно :)
Форма входа
Поиск
Друзья сайта
    Хостинг от Loqo.ru
.:: Материал ::.
Главная » Статьи » Текстовый материал » Си++

В категории материалов: 19
Показано материалов: 1-10
Страницы: 1 2 »

Сортировать по: Дате · Названию · Рейтингу · Комментариям · Просмотрам
В данной статейке рассмотрим простенькую (и не совсем грамматно написанную) программку на Си, позволяющую нам перемещаться сверху вниз по узлам бинарного дерева.
Си++ | Просмотров: 2106 | Добавил: C0demaker | Дата: 23.12.2010 | Комментарии (0)

Рассмотрим примерчик формирования двусвязного списка и добавления к нему элемента.
Сыроватое творение, каких полно на просторах глобальное сети.
Для изучения структуры данных, потянет.

Наличие двух указателей в каждом элементе.

Указатели начала и конца списка.
Си++ | Просмотров: 4340 | Добавил: C0demaker | Дата: 26.05.2010 | Комментарии (0)

Небольшой, но очень познавательный пример использования шаблонов функций.
Также рассмотрим метод "пузырьковой" сортировки.
Си++ | Просмотров: 3809 | Добавил: C0demaker | Дата: 12.04.2010 | Комментарии (0)

Знакомство с механизмом описания классов С++;
Создание собственных типов данных.
Задание 1.
В разделе описания элементов-данных класс должен иметь переменную для хранения символов строки.
В разделе описания элементов-функций необходимо предусмотреть:
- конструкторы в нескольких вариантах
- деструкторы, если необходимо
- перегруженные операции для выполнения присваивания (=), сцепления(+) и сравнения (==)
- методы для определения длины строки
- методы ввода и вывода строки
Си++ | Просмотров: 1267 | Добавил: C0demaker | Дата: 27.01.2010 | Комментарии (0)

Задание 3.
Дополнить программу первого пункта функцией поиска в текстовом файле заданной подстроки. Искомую подстроку необходимо передавать в качестве параметра функции.
Результаты работы сформировать в отдельном файле. (этот пункт не реализован)
Си++ | Просмотров: 1283 | Добавил: C0demaker | Дата: 27.01.2010 | Комментарии (0)

Организация ввода-вывода: освоение навыков работы с файлами средствами библиотеки функций ввода-вывода;
Использование аргументов функции main
Задание 1.
Разобрать программу, выводящую содержимое текстового файла на экран.
Задание 2.
Дополнить программу функцией подсчёта "пустых" и "непустых" символов.
Под "пустыми" символами понимаются символы, не отображающиеся на экране: управляющие символы, пробел, звуковой сигнал и т.д.
Си++ | Просмотров: 1191 | Добавил: C0demaker | Дата: 27.01.2010 | Комментарии (0)

Напишем программу, заменяющую стандартные функции языка Си, такие как:
strlen()
strcpy()
strcat()
strcp()
Си++ | Просмотров: 1621 | Добавил: C0demaker | Дата: 14.10.2009 | Комментарии (0)

Используем WinAPI для определения подключения к интернет.
Си++ | Просмотров: 1673 | Добавил: C0demaker | Дата: 14.09.2009 | Комментарии (0)

Упорядочение данных, сортировка массивов.
Си++ | Просмотров: 1368 | Добавил: C0demaker | Дата: 29.08.2009 | Комментарии (0)

Небольшой наглядный пример работы с матричным представлением данных.
Используется двумерный массив, для начинающих, довольно полезный материал.
Функции:
Нахождение минимума и максимума матрицы, максимум и минимум нижнетреугольной и верхнетреугольной части матрицы, минимум и максимум главной и второстепенной диагонали, среднеарифметические значения элементов, суммы строк, суммы столбцов, минимальные и максимальные значения строк и столбцов, ну и немного ещё.
Си++ | Просмотров: 2136 | Добавил: C0demaker | Дата: 18.07.2009 | Комментарии (0)

1-10 11-19
Все статьи уникальны и не являются перепечаткой с других сайтов, поэтому прошу не использовать материал без ссылки на сайт и автора.
Ant1 © 2025